Fixed conversion when the battery percentage is in the single digits.

The previous version was printing an error when the battery percentage
was in the single digits, e.g. "7.04%". The code cuts returns the first
two digits, which in the case of "7.04%" are "7.". Any code that tries
to use that, e.g. the powerline-multiline theme will fail with an error.

This change corrects that by zero padding single digits, i.e. "07.04%"
instead of "7.04%".
